YE LAW KYUN EXIST KARTA HAI?

FORCE dono masses par kyun depend karti hai? Newton ke 3rd law se, body A ka B par pull, B ka A par pull ke barabar hota hai. Agar force sirf par depend karti, toh unequal masses ke liye dono pulls barabar nahi ho sakti. banana ka symmetric tarika yeh hai ki ise product par depend karaya jaaye.

Inverse-square kyun? Socho ki gravitational "influence" radius ke expanding sphere ki surface par ek point source se phail rahi hai. Surface area hota hai . Wahi total influence ek bade area par dilute ho jaata hai, toh uski intensity . Yeh wahi geometry hai jo light intensity aur sound ke peeche hai.


Formula ko scratch se banana

Step 1 — Force har mass ke saath badhti hai. Kyun? Zyada matter = zyada "kheenchne wali cheez." double karo toh har attracting bit double ho jaata hai, isliye . ke liye bhi yehi. Milake:

Step 2 — Force geometrically dilute hoti hai. Kyun? Influence area wale sphere par phailti hai:

Step 3 — Combine karo aur ek constant daalo. Constant kyun? Proportionalities ko ek unit-fixing number chahiye jo experiment se milta hai (Cavendish):

Step 4 — Ise vector banao (direction matter karta hai). Mass 2 ki wajah se mass 1 par force 1 se 2 ki taraf point karti hai. ko 1 se 2 ki taraf point karne do: ka doosre mass ki taraf point karna aur sign — yeh attraction ko encode karta hai.

Recall Feynman: 12-saal ke bachche ko explain karo

Socho ki har cheez jisme stuff hai woh ek chhota magnet hai jo sirf kheenchta hai (kabhi push nahi karta). Badi cheezein zyada kheenchti hain. Aur jitna door jaao, pull utni hi tezi se weak hoti jaati hai — do guna door jaao, pull chaar guna weak ho jaati hai. Earth itni badi hai ki uski pull tumhe zameen se chipkaye rakhti hai, Chaand ko hmare around ghumaati hai, aur Earth ko Sun ke around ghumaati hai. Sabse spooky baat: kuch touch nahi karta — pull empty space ke paar pahunch jaati hai, ek aisi invisible rope ki tarah jo tum dekh ya kaat nahi sakte.
